What will the weather in Boonoo Boonoo be like during my visit?
The warmest months in Boonoo Boonoo are usually January and December, with an average temperature of 21°C. July and August are the chilliest months, when the average temperature is 12°C. The rainiest months are December and January.

Best time to go to Boonoo Boonoo

Boonoo Boonoo experiences its lowest average temperature in July, at 51.3°F (10.7°C), while January is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 72.5°F (22.5°C). December is typically the wettest month.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Boonoo Boonoo, April, June, and July are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ers.
